A Legacy of Honest Auto Repair Since 1976

BC Auto Repair has been a trusted name in auto repair in Alvin, TX for nearly 50 years. The shop was originally founded in 1976 by Cecil and Carolyn Elliott—Cecil was a talented mechanic, and Carolyn managed a hotel in Houston before helping to build the business from the ground up. Together, they created a shop known for quality work, friendly service, and integrity you could count on. Through the late ‘70s and ‘80s, many mechanics came and went, but one stuck—Cecil’s son, Franz—who would become the second-generation owner and carry the torch into the next era.

Generations of Dedication

Franz Elliott took over the shop in the early ‘90s and successfully ran it with his wife Tamela until retiring in 2007. That same year, his sons, Travis and Franz Jr. (better known as Bean), stepped in to continue the family tradition. By 2012, Bean officially took over day-to-day operations while Travis moved on to manage another family business. From Cecil and Carolyn (1976–1990), to Franz and Tamela (1990–2007), and now Bean and Travis (2007–Present), BC Auto Repair has remained family-owned, community-focused, and committed to doing things the right way.
